Croissant-like Bread Rolls

These delightful rolls mimic the airy texture and irresistible flavor of croissants without the fuss of traditional pastry-making.
Prep Time 1 hour 30 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 50 minutes
Course Breakfast, Snack
Cuisine Baking, French
Servings 12 rolls
Calories 180 kcal

Ingredients
  

Dough Ingredients

  • 4 cups all-purpose flour You can substitute bread flour for a fluffier texture.
  • 1 packet instant yeast (2 ¼ teaspoons) Can substitute with active dry yeast, activated in warm milk.
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 tablespoon salt
  • 1.5 cups warm milk (about 110°F) Ensure it's warm, not hot.
  • 0.5 cups unsalted butter (melted) Plus more for brushing on top.
  • 1 large egg For egg wash.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• In a large mixing bowl, combine the flour, instant yeast, sugar, and salt. Whisk well.
  • Make a well in the center and pour in the warm milk and melted butter. Mix until it forms a dough, noting that it may be sticky.
  • Turn the dough onto a lightly floured surface and knead for about 5-7 minutes until smooth and elastic.
  •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over with a kitchen towel, and let it rise in a warm area for about 1 hour or until doubled in size.

Shaping and Baking

  • Punch down the risen dough gently, then roll it out into a large rectangle, about ½ inch thick.
  • Cut the rectangle into triangles and roll them from the wider end to the point to shape the rolls. Place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  • Cover the rolls with a towel and let them rise for another 30 minutes.
  •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Beat the egg and brush it over the tops of the rolls for a golden finish.
  • Bake for 15-20 minutes until puffed and golden-brown.
  • Once baked, brush with melted butter and enjoy warm.

Notes

For time-saving, let the dough rise in the fridge overnight. Leftover rolls can be stored in an airtight container for up to two days. To revive them, warm briefly in the oven.
